Output dd4183a8bf417fc0a1973dd67d758cb62ad16e5eee150fab30d65f3abe82cd69:0

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4825f0139e5cfe1cd900ba9aefb9d8dd2a0512b7 OP_EQUAL
address
38GW2KWvCYwmNtsNQzy3J5BjS5AuUFJgVB
transaction
dd4183a8bf417fc0a1973dd67d758cb62ad16e5eee150fab30d65f3abe82cd69
confirmations
253502
spent
true